별의 공부 블로그 🧑🏻‍💻
728x90
728x170

[리눅스마스터 1급 실기][작업식] 연습 문제 (파일 관련 서비스)

 

문제 1

Q. 다음은 삼바 서버 관련해서 설정 내용을 확인하는 과정이다. 조건에 맞게 (괄호) 안에 알맞은 내용을 적으시오.

가. 삼바 클라이언트에서 삼바 서버로 운영 중인 192.168.5.13의 공유 디렉터리를 확인한다.
    # (  1  ) (  2  ) 192.168.5.13

나. 공유된 디렉터리가 192.168.5.13의 data 디렉터리로 확인되었다. 접근하는 명령을 기입한다.
    # (  1  ) (  3  )
    
다. 삼바 서버에서 환경 설정 파일인 smb.conf 파일의 설정 여부를 확인한다.
    # (  4  )

 

■ 조건

- ①번은 관련 명령어만 기입한다.

- ②번은 ①번에 사용되는 명령어의 옵션을 기입한다. 명령어가 틀리면 채점하지 않는다.

- ③번은 지정한 디렉터리에 접근할 때 사용하는 설정값만 기입한다.

- ④번은 관련 명령어만 기입한다.

 

● 정답

더보기

① smbclient

② -L

③ \\\\192.168.5.13\\data 또는 //192.168.5.13/data 

④ testparm

 

 

문제 2

Q. 다음은 삼바 서버를 설정하는 과정이다. 조건에 맞게 (괄호) 안에 알맞은 내용을 적으시오.

가. 윈도우 운영체제를 사용하는 시스템과의 공유그룹명을 ihd로 설정한다.
    (      1      )
    
나. 삼바 서버에 대한 설명을 "IHD File Server"로 설정한다.
    (      2      )
    
다. 윈도우 운영체제에서 이름으로 접속할 때는 "IHD_Server"로 설정한다.
    (      3      )
    
라. 삼바 서버에 접속을 허용할 호스트는 192.168.12.0 네트워크 대역에 속한 호스트만 가능하도록 한다.
    (      4      )

 

■ 조건

- ①~④번은 관련 항목과 값을 한 번에 기재한다.

 

● 정답

더보기

① workgroup = ihd

② server string = IHD File Server

③ netbios name = IHD_Server

④ hosts allow = 192.168.12. (192.168.12.0/255.255.255.0도 가능)

 

 

문제 3

Q. 다음은 삼바 서버를 설정하는 과정이다. 조건에 맞게 (괄호) 안에 알맞은 내용을 적으시오.

윈도우에서 접근할 때의 보이는 폴더 이름은 www로 설정한다. 간단한 설명은 'Web Directory', 공유 디렉터리 
경로는 /usr/local/apache/htdocs로 설정, 접근 가능한 사용자는 ihduser 및 kaituser만 가능하고 두 사용자 모두 
파일 생성 및 삭제 권한을 부여한다.
    # vi (  1  )
    (      2      )
    (      3      )
    (      4      )
    (      5      )
    (      6      )

 

■ 조건

- ①번은 관련 파일명을 절대 경로로 기입한다.

- ②~⑥번은 관련 설정을 기입한다.

 

● 정답

더보기

① /etc/samba/smb.conf

② [www]

③ comment = Web Directory

④ path = /usr/local/apache/htdocs

⑤ valid users = ihduser kaituser

⑥ writable = yes

 

 

문제 4

Q. 다음은 NFS 서버를 설정하는 과정이다. 조건에 맞게 (괄호) 안에 알맞은 내용을 적으시오.

[root@ihd ~]# vi (   1   )
/ihd    ( 2 )(rw, ( 3 ))
/kait   192.168.12.22(rw, ( 4 ))

 

■ 조건

- ①번은 설정 파일명을 절대 경로로 기입한다.

- ②~④번은 관련 설정값을 하나씩 기입한다.

- /ihd 디렉터리에 접근할 수 있는 호스트는 192.168.5.0 네트워크 대역에 속한 호스트만 허가하고, root 사용자 권한으로 읽기 및 쓰기를 허가한다.

- /kait 디렉터리에 접근할 수 있는 호스트는 IP 주소가 192.168.12.22인 호스트만 가능하고, root 사용자 권한은 인정하지 않는다.

 

● 정답

더보기

① /etc/exports

② 192.168.5.0/255.255.255.0 또는 192.168.5.0/24

③ no_root_squash

④ root_squash

 

 

문제 5

Q. 다음은 NFS 클라이언트에서 부팅할 때에 NFS 서버의 파일시스템을 이용할 수 있도록 /etc/fstab 파일을 설정하는 과정이다. (괄호) 안에 알맞은 내용을 적으시오.

# vi /etc/fstab
( 1 ) ( 2 ) ( 3 )    timeo=15,soft,retrans=3 0 0

 

■ 조건

- NFS 서버의 주소가 192.168.5.13이고 공유 디렉터리는 /nfsdata이다.

- NFS 클라이언트에서 마운트할 디렉터리명은 /ndata이다.

 

● 정답

더보기

① 192.168.5.13:/nfsdata

② /ndata

③ nfs

 

 

문제 6

Q. 다음은 vsftpd 서버를 설정하는 과정이다. 조건에 맞게 (괄호) 안에 알맞은 내용을 적으시오.

가. 익명 사용자(Anonymous User)의 접근을 허가한다.
    (      1      )
    
나. 시스템에 등록된 사용자(Local User)의 접근을 허가한다.
    (      2      )
    
다. 익명 사용자(Anonymous User)의 파일 업로드는 거부한다.
    (      3      )
    
라. 익명 사용자(Anonymous User)의 디렉터리 생성은 거부한다.
    (      4      )

 

■ 조건

- ①~④번은 관련 항목과 값을 한 번에 기재한다.

 

● 정답

더보기

① anonymous_enable=YES

② local_enable=YES

③ anon_upload_enable=NO

④ anon_mkdir_write_enable=NO

 

 

문제 7

Q. 다음은 vsftpd 서버를 설정하는 과정이다. 조건에 맞게 (괄호) 안에 알맞은 내용을 적으시오.

가. lin와 joon의 FTP 서버 접근을 거부하도록 설정한다.
    # vi (   1   )
    (      2     )
    
나. 접속한 사용자의 홈 디렉터리를 최상위 디렉터리로 지정한다.
    # vi (   3   )
    (      4     )

 

■ 조건

- ①번과 ③번은 관련 파일명을 절대 경로로 기입한다.

- ②번은 설정하는 방법에 대해 기입한다.

- ④번은 관련 항목과 값만 한 줄로 기입한다.

 

● 정답

더보기

① /etc/vsftpd/ftpusers ; /etc/vsftpd/user_list

② 한 줄에 한 사용자씩 기입한다.

    예) lin

         joon

③ /etc/vsftpd/vsftpd.conf

④ chroot_local_users=YES

 

728x90
그리드형(광고전용)
⚠️AdBlock이 감지되었습니다. 원할한 페이지 표시를 위해 AdBlock을 꺼주세요.⚠️


📖 Contents 📖